  Mr. ROGERS of Kentucky. Madam Speaker, I rise today in recognition of 
Dave Adkisson, for his years of dedicated service in expanding business 
and enhancing opportunity throughout the Commonwealth of Kentucky. A 
true champion for business-community outreach and development, Dave's 
retirement in October 2019 marks an impactful 15-year career dedicated 
to advancing businesses and promoting workers' priorities with the 
Kentucky Chamber of Commerce.
  Dave was raised in Owensboro, Kentucky, where he first sowed the 
seeds of his passion for business and community development. After 
starting his career at the local chamber of commerce, his success and 
community leadership were further evidenced when he was twice elected 
mayor of Owensboro.
  After serving as president of the Birmingham, Alabama Chamber, Dave 
returned home to the Commonwealth to serve as head of the state chamber 
in 2005. Due to his leadership and selfless discipline, the Kentucky 
Chamber became the state's largest business association. Dave expanded 
the Chamber's Frankfort headquarters to focus on Kentucky-first policy 
and local community development. Due to the economic growth and 
business advancements under Dave's efforts, the state chamber doubled 
in size and became a prominent voice, advocating for Kentucky on the 
national scale. With Dave as president and CEO, the Kentucky Chamber of 
Commerce was named the State Chamber of the Year by the Council of 
State Chambers.

[[Page E1086]]

  Dave has used his state chamber position by serving the Commonwealth 
community in multiple positions, including serving as the chairman of 
the American Chamber of Commerce Executives, and the chairman of the 
national Council of State Chambers. In each role, Dave worked to ensure 
that not only local business-community relationships existed, but also 
that Kentucky businesses were featured, utilized and grown on the 
national landscape. He has been an incredible force in the field of 
commerce and economic development for the Commonwealth.
  I am particularly proud of Dave's tireless advocacy for enhancing our 
business community through education and workforce development. 
Kentucky's workforce is the best in the country, and his efforts to 
create the Kentucky Chamber Workforce Center and the Leadership 
Institute for School Principals have certainly yielded tremendous 
results. It is clear that his personal passion has shown through in 
these successful initiatives.
